Utilize the nickname from the certificate linked to the non-public essential, to export The main element to the PKCS #twelve file:
On the other hand, for an additional virtual host, I’ve set this when you described During this tutorial but like I’ve mentioned - there is absolutely no visible variation.
Apache, like other server software, could be hacked and exploited. The primary Apache assault tool is Slowloris, which exploits a bug in Apache software.[sixty seven] It results in a lot of sockets and keeps Each and every of them alive and occupied by sending quite a few bytes (often called "hold-alive headers") to Allow the server know that the computer remains to be connected and never enduring network difficulties.
Do we have to include /public_html into the directory if we wish to increase more than one virtual host web site? If I increase just one making use of the above mentioned system it works great however, if I include a second a person the 2nd a single received’t demonstrate up.
This really is an open resource project Hence the length of time Local community users have accessible to support take care of your issue is often confined as help is provided over a volunteer foundation from men and women. However, it truly is free
Apache has become in Lively improvement considering the fact that 1993 read more and eventually is now one of the preferred World wide web servers on this planet. The Apache Internet server is a important component from the LAMP (Linux, Apache, Oracle MySQL and Perl/PHP) computer software stack and proceeds to get commonly applied right now.
The Apache HTTP Server, frequently generally known as Apache, is a well-liked open-resource Website server software program that serves up web pages and content via the internet. It’s broadly made use of because of its reliability, security features, and customization possibilities. It can be supported with the Apache Software Foundation.
Your virtual host has become configured and ready to provide content. Just before restarting the Apache service, Enable’s Make certain that SELinux has the proper apache support service policies in spot for your virtual hosts.
Independently environment SELinux permissions for your /var/www/your_domain/log Listing will give you more Manage over your Apache insurance policies, but could also have to have far more upkeep.
This step sets permissions to 400, As a result just the root person has usage of the keytab file. The apache consumer isn't going to.
It is suggested that you help quite possibly the most restrictive profile that could still enable the site visitors you’ve configured. Because you haven’t configured SSL for your server nevertheless In this particular tutorial, you will only require to allow visitors on port eighty:
In order for Apache to serve this content, it’s required to develop a Digital host file with the proper directives.
You'll find a handful of resources that developers during the Local community use; some are open-source and some are professional.
Before you decide to build your virtual hosts, you have got to create a internet sites-available directory to retail outlet them in. You will also develop the web-sites-enabled Listing that tells Apache that a virtual host is ready to provide to guests.